Avon Riding Centre for the Disabled Ltd

Main information

Type of service: Play and leisure

Avon Riding Centre provides the positive experience and proven therapeutic benefits of horse riding to hundreds of children and adults with a wide range of complex special needs each year. Set amidst one hundred acres of pasture and ancient woodland, the Centre offers a calm, relaxing space in an apparently rural setting - yet it is located only fifteen minutes from the centre of Bristol, the economic hub of the South West.

At Avon Riding Centre we work with adults and children living with over 30 physically and mentally challenging conditions including Attention Deficit Disorder, autism, Asperger's Syndrome, Cerebral Palsy, Dyspraxia, Down's Syndrome and Multiple Sclerosis.

Therapeutic riding involves teaching the necessary skills and techniques required to ride a horse as independently as possible. The emphasis is not only on the physical benefits of riding, but also on development. It is used to improve the balance, co-ordination, focus, independence, confidence, motor and social skills. Therapeutic riding is known to benefit people with a wide-range of physical, mental or learning disabilities, as well as helping to relieve more general conditions of stress and anxiety.
